Key Features to Consider

Before diving into specific recommendations, let’s explore the key features you should prioritize when selecting a monitor for your TV setup:

  • Screen Size: Determine the optimal size for your room and viewing distance. A 27-inch monitor offers a good balance between immersion and space efficiency, while larger 32-inch or 43-inch monitors provide a more cinematic experience.
  • Resolution: Aim for at least 1080p resolution for a crisp and detailed image. 4K resolution offers exceptional clarity, but keep in mind that it requires a powerful graphics card for optimal performance.
  • Panel Type: IPS panels offer wide viewing angles and accurate colors, making them ideal for movies and TV shows. VA panels offer deeper blacks and higher contrast ratios, perfect for gaming and darker content.
  • Refresh Rate: A higher refresh rate (60Hz or higher) delivers smoother motion and reduces screen tearing, especially for fast-paced gaming and action movies.
  • Response Time: A low response time (5ms or less) minimizes motion blur and ghosting, crucial for gaming and dynamic content.
  • Connectivity: Look for monitors with multiple HDMI ports for connecting various devices, as well as DisplayPort for high-resolution output.
  • Speakers: While many monitors lack built-in speakers, consider models with decent audio quality if you don’t want to invest in an external sound system.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I use a monitor as a TV without a TV tuner?

Yes, you can use a monitor as a TV without a TV tuner by connecting it to a streaming device like a Roku, Amazon Fire TV, or Chromecast. These devices provide access to various streaming services and channels, eliminating the need for a traditional TV tuner.

2. What are the benefits of using a monitor for gaming?

Monitors often offer faster refresh rates, lower response times, and higher pixel densities compared to TVs, resulting in smoother gameplay, less motion blur, and sharper graphics. This makes them ideal for competitive gaming and immersive experiences.

3. Can I use a monitor for work and entertainment?

Absolutely! Many monitors offer versatile features, making them suitable for both work and entertainment. Look for models with adjustable stands, multiple connectivity options, and good image quality for both tasks.

4. What is the difference between IPS and VA panels?

IPS panels offer wider viewing angles and more accurate colors, making them ideal for movies and TV shows. VA panels offer deeper blacks and higher contrast ratios, perfect for gaming and darker content. The choice depends on your priorities.

5. How do I choose the right screen size for my monitor?

The ideal screen size depends on your viewing distance. A general rule of thumb is to choose a screen size based on the following:

  • 27 inches: Ideal for a viewing distance of 3-4 feet.
  • 32 inches: Suitable for a viewing distance of 4-5 feet.
  • 43 inches: Recommended for a viewing distance of 5-7 feet.

Remember to consider your room size and personal preferences when selecting the most appropriate screen size.
